Transaction ed8ac74001108618b496627b375da88a1e61cbf58199534c9fbd099d9fe0e517
1 Input
1 Output
-
ed8ac74001108618b496627b375da88a1e61cbf58199534c9fbd099d9fe0e517:0
- value
- 3357445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8857135667772915fc20a55ba338fa635a19f287 OP_EQUAL
- address
- 3E7v8kHRnoDBY1FBFnDV5fpwWSEPfkZWxK